Dog Training Place Board for Recall, Steadiness & Gundog Work

A place board is a raised platform used as a target in dog training so your dog knows where to be and what is expected of them. It helps create clearer communication of the behaviour you're asking for, adds structure to training, and supports faster learning.

How Place Boards Improve Training

Target training creates a shared language between dog and handler.

A place board provides a clear physical target, helping communicate exactly where the dog should be in relation to the handler.

Instead of guessing your criteria, your dog receives clear information about the desired behaviour.

Board Specification

Materials

  • Stable raised platform
  • Renewable timber frame
  • Recycled sports pitch surface

Design

  • Rectangular design helps encourage straight sits, stands, and retrieves
  • Rounded corners for safety and a quality finish
  • 45-degree mitréd corner joints*

* This means the corners fit together at an angle rather than exposing the end grain of the timber. By reducing exposed end grain, less moisture can penetrate the wood, helping improve durability and weather resistance over time.

Dimensions

  • 60cm x 40cm
  • Platform height: 10cm

How Place Boards Work

What’s rewarded will be repeated.

Place boards help set your dog up for success by making the correct choice easier and clearer.
When the right behaviour is consistently rewarded, the dog is more likely to repeat it in the future.

As training progresses, challenges are added, and eventually the place board is faded out altogether.

The repetitions completed during foundation training make it more likely that your dog will succeed when cued to do that behaviour in the future.

Building Positive Associations

Foundation training builds positive associations with being on the unique texture. The texture of the place board surface provides a tactile contrast to the surrounding ground, making it easier for the dog to recognise when all four paws are in the right place versus the wrong place. For example, when teaching a sit-stay, your dog learns that remaining on the board earns rewards. Stepping off the board or creeping forward does not. Over time, this helps reduce mistakes and increases reliability.
